| Altar vs Alter |
What is the difference between altar and alter?
First, Altar with 'a'. It is a noun.
It means a sacred platform or structure.
This word is used in religious context.
Ex- The bride and groom exchanged vows at the altar.
Next, Alter with 'e'. It is a verb.
It means to change or modify something.
Ex- I have to alter the suit because it was too short.
Now, here is a quick trick to remember the meaning of these words.
The Altar that has an "A". Take the A for Angel.
The Alter that has an "E". Take the E for Exchange.
